Output 7e596b01034149be71da99efe9b1f5ecc3863b36e70ed58a1fbccc4408def6fa:0

value
36207904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5ab22638d16379e477f00f20ffdd2fb1f25b93 OP_EQUAL
address
3Em1CdtViVkez2FYHVB6YqkUSutsrMtyMR
transaction
7e596b01034149be71da99efe9b1f5ecc3863b36e70ed58a1fbccc4408def6fa
confirmations
269090
spent
true